About Patrick Henry Elementary

Patrick Henry Elementary is a primary school of low-enrollment scale in Martinsville, Virginia, operated by Martinsville City Public Schools, serveing 357 students in grades K through 5. That puts it 28% smaller than the typical public school in Virginia, which averages around 499 students.

Across the 5 schools in Martinsville City Public Schools (1,793 students total), Patrick Henry Elementary accounts for its share of the district's footprint.

For racial and ethnic makeup, Patrick Henry Elementary records that 52% of students identify as Black,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ups. Beyond that, the school lists 29% White, 13% Hispanic, 4% multiracial. That is considerably more Black than the county at large, where the share is closer to 44%.

Looking at school resources, Patrick Henry Elementary records 28 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 12.8:1. The state averages around 13.8:1, so this campus is tighter than the state norm typical. An estimated 101%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al.

On a demographically-adjusted basis, Patrick Henry Elementary s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 60.7%; this one delivers 58.9%.

In the broader community, community-level numbers for Martinsville city indicate the typical household earns roughly $46,727 per year, 22%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 18%. Patrick Henry Elementary is one of 5 public schools in Martinsville city (combined enrollment of about 1,793 students).

Nearest neighbor: Martinsville Middle, around 0.7 miles off.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Patrick Henry Elementary. On composite proficiency, Patrick Henry Elementary comes 5th of 8 in the immediate cluster, beneath the nearby-schools average of 62.2%.

The campus sits in a small-town setting.

Five-year trend.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at Patrick Henry Elementary has ticked down 16%, going from 427 students in 2018 to 357 in 2025. Hispanic enrollment moved from 4% to 13% across the same window. The student-to-teacher ratio narrowed from 17.8:1 in 2018 to 12.8:1 today.
